Pedantic; hmmm? regardless of approach I think all the techniques are a
form of welding. Perhaps it is proper to differentiate between the energy
sources - electricity and gas?
The use of bronzing is probably because of the heat spread on the thin
walled tubing. In that regard if elec. welding was used I think it was that
TIG is better than MIG for that reason. Anyway there has been plenty said in
the past about the limitations with Ventura systems which are not made to
carry heavy loads.
Rockit
I think you might find you're thinking of brazing. Bronzing is coating
something with bronze. Brazing is a form of soldering.
Bronzing is also an older term for 'soldering' using an oxy torch and a
bronz rod.


And yes Ventura racks do have some welding done on them. There are a couple
of methods of welding that can be used on thin material without blowing
holes in it.
